Lateral Broad Jump
+2.0 mph
Current: 148.0" (27th %ile)
→
Target: 158.0" (57th %ile)
Why it matters: This measures your lateral power — critical because pitching involves a massive lateral push off the rubber before you rotate.
How we fix it: The Stride Excelerator trains this lateral drive pattern specifically. Combine it with lateral bounds and the TopVelocity Sled for lateral resisted work.
Left Grip Strength
+1.8 mph
Current: 110.0 lbs (58th %ile)
→
Target: 125.0 lbs (88th %ile)
Why it matters: Grip strength is the end of the kinetic chain. All that force you generate has to transfer through your hand to the ball.
How we fix it: Farmer carries, dead hangs, wrist work, and specific grip training in the 3X Program. This also helps with spin rate and command.
